COMMENTS FROM THE PUBLIC - Per Ord. 2022-475-E, C.R. 3.603 - The public comment portion of a regular Council meeting shall occur immediately after economic development investment incentives legislation, or if there are no economic development investment incentives legislation, immediately after the Consent

This item concerns a procedural change for public comments during City Council meetings in Jacksonville, Duval. The proposed change, based on Ordinance 2022-475-E, will affect when and how the public can speak. Public comments will be limited to three minutes per person and will occur after economic development legislation or the Consent Agenda. The total public comment period will be up to one and a half hours, with a deadline for speaker cards 60 minutes after the meeting starts. COUNCIL RULE 4.505 DISRUPTION OF MEETING

This public notice concerns a rule change being reviewed by the City Council of Jacksonville. The proposed rule, Council Rule 4.505, would give presiding officers the authority to remove individuals who disrupt public meetings. Disruptive behavior includes political campaigning, making excessive noise or movement, displaying signs larger than 21 inches by 21 inches, audible cellphone use, consuming alcohol or controlled substances, making offensive remarks or gestures, refusing to stop speaking when time expires, or returning after being removed.
